Professional Overview

Dwight Nelson is a cybersecurity and risk management professional who has built his career at the intersection of business strategy, security compliance, and client advisory. With more than a decade of experience supporting federal agencies and commercial enterprises, Dwight has developed a reputation for translating complex security requirements into clear, actionable solutions that strengthen organizations and open new business opportunities.

Throughout his career, Dwight has advised senior leaders, engineering teams, and executives across multiple industries, guiding them through PCI DSS 4.0 initiatives, NIST 800-53 Rev. 5 assessments, cloud security reviews, and full lifecycle RMF engagements. He has led major compliance programs, refined security documentation for high-impact systems, and partnered with cross-functional teams to streamline processes, reduce risk, and improve audit outcomes. His work supporting agencies such as NOAA, NCI, and FRTIB, along with large commercial environments, has shaped his ability to understand diverse client needs and design services that meet both technical and organizational goals.

In business development settings, Dwight leverages his technical depth and relationship-driven approach to help clients identify challenges, clarify requirements, and build trust. He has a natural ability to communicate complex topics in a way that resonates with stakeholders, from engineers to executives, which positions him as a strategic partner and advisor. His background in assessing controls, managing POA&Ms, defining CDE boundaries, and leading cloud and on-prem compliance programs gives him a unique vantage point when crafting tailored solutions that meet contract expectations and long-term client outcomes.

Dwight holds the CISM, CISA, and PMP certifications, and a bachelor’s degree in Business Management from Salisbury University. He is known for cultivating strong, collaborative relationships, bringing teams together, aligning efforts across technical and business stakeholders, and fostering the kind of partnership-driven environment that leads to successful outcomes and sustained client confidence.
